首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]揭秘jQuery AJAX请求地址:轻松掌握数据传输技巧

发布于 2025-06-24 09:24:58
0
1175

引言随着互联网技术的不断发展,前端开发对数据交互的需求日益增长。jQuery作为一款广泛使用的前端JavaScript库,其AJAX功能在实现异步数据传输方面发挥着重要作用。本文将深入探讨jQuery...

引言

随着互联网技术的不断发展,前端开发对数据交互的需求日益增长。jQuery作为一款广泛使用的前端JavaScript库,其AJAX功能在实现异步数据传输方面发挥着重要作用。本文将深入探讨jQuery AJAX请求地址的奥秘,帮助读者轻松掌握数据传输技巧。

一、AJAX请求地址概述

AJAX(Asynchronous JavaScript and XML)是一种无需刷新页面的网页开发技术,通过在后台与服务器交换数据来实现网页的动态更新。jQuery AJAX请求地址指的是发起AJAX请求时,需要指定的服务器端资源位置。

二、jQuery AJAX请求地址的设置

在jQuery中,AJAX请求地址可以通过以下方式设置:

1. 使用$.ajax()方法

$.ajax({ url: "http://example.com/data", // 请求地址 type: "GET", // 请求方式 data: {}, // 发送到服务器的数据 success: function(response) { // 请求成功后的回调函数 console.log(response); }, error: function(xhr, status, error) { // 请求失败后的回调函数 console.error(error); }
});

2. 使用$.get()$.post()方法

// 使用$.get()方法
$.get("http://example.com/data", function(response) { console.log(response);
});
// 使用$.post()方法
$.post("http://example.com/data", {key: "value"}, function(response) { console.log(response);
});

三、AJAX请求地址的注意事项

1. 跨域请求

由于浏览器的同源策略限制,AJAX请求通常只能访问与请求页同源的地址。如果需要跨域请求,可以通过以下方式实现:

  • CORS(Cross-Origin Resource Sharing):服务器端设置响应头Access-Control-Allow-Origin,允许跨域访问。
  • JSONP(JSON with Padding):利用